What are polar non-solid aluminum electrolytic capacitors?
This guide covers the application of polar, non-solid aluminum electrolytic capacitors, which are those aluminum electrolytic capacitors featuring a wet, aqueous electrolyte with separator membranes such as cellulosic papers between two aluminum foils.
Are aluminum electro-lytic capacitors good for AC?
These are available for momentary-du-ty AC applications like motor starting and voltage-reversing ap-plications, but the high dissipation factor of aluminum electro-lytic capacitors— often exceeding 2% – causes excess heating and short life in most continuous AC applications.
What types of aluminum electrolytic capacitors are not covered?
Other types of aluminum electrolytic capacitors not cov-ered include the obsolete wet types without separator mem-branes, “hybrid” aluminum electrolytic capacitors containing both polymer and liquid electrolyte components and sol-id-polymer electrolytic capacitors.
How high can ALU-minum electrolytic capacitors operate?
Unless otherwise specified on our product datasheets, our alu-minum electrolytic capacitors can operate to 80,000 feet and pressures as low as 3 kPa. However, above 10,000 feet (3 km, 70 kPa) altitude the ripple current ratings need to be reviewed due to the lowering of the convection coeficient caused by the low-er air density and mass flow rate.

Can aluminum electrolytic capacitors withstand rapid charging?
Aluminum electrolytic capacitors can generally withstand rapid charging along with occasional overvoltage transient spikes of limited energy.
